How much do vendor risk assessment anal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for vendor risk assessment analyst in the United States is $86,688.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$56,500.00 and $100,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description

Description:

Primary Location: MacDill Air Force Base, Tampa, Florida

Clearance: Active Secret

Ability to work remotely: No


Obsidian Solutions Group (OSG) is seeking a Assessment Analyst to provide operations and assessment analysis support to the MARCENT Plans and Policy Directorate (G-5), evaluating force structure, operations, and component performance. 

Requirements:

Specific Responsibilities


  • Advise the Assistant Chief of Staff, G-5, and support the Commander and staff as required 
  • Execute operational analyses and assessments of component planning and operations 
  • Participate in CENTCOM and Service-directed assessments, including the CENTCOM Theater Campaign Plan, Service Campaign Plan, and other Military Operating Environment (MOE) assessments 
  • Develop General Officer-level analysis of force laydown, operations, training, and component reorganization 
  • Collect, analyze, review, and recommend lessons learned 
  • Review forward-deployed forces' Service 60-day Assessments, provide recommended feedback, and draft endorsements for two-star level review Attend MARCENT working groups, boards, cells, and action groups; recommend improvements to staff processes and products 
  • Provide After-Action Reports 


Required Qualifications


  • Bachelor's degree with 5+ years of relevant operational assessment experience, or equivalent combination of education and experience 
  • Working understanding of USMC structure, capabilities, the Table of Organization and Equipment Change Request (TOECR) process, and GFM processes 
  • Active Secret clearance required 
  • Strong analytical writing skills 


Physical Requirements and Work Environment


Work is generally performed in a standard office environment at MacDill Air Force Base, Tampa, Florida. Must be able to sit, stand, and use computer equipment for extended periods. Must be able to lift up to 25 lbs. occasionally. 


Travel

  • Minimal travel required to support assessment-related conferences.
